About Kim

Kim Welch moved from business studies into law after an early interest in how companies operate. She studied business at Upper Iowa University, then earned her law degree from the UNLV William S. Boyd School of Law. The combination of a business undergraduate background and legal training informs how she approaches client problems.

Her career took shape after law school when she established Kim Welch Law. She built the practice deliberately. Over time she developed a practice style that blends practical business sense with legal analysis. She manages day-to-day client matters and oversees the firm’s operations.

Colleagues describe Welch as precise and practical. She is known for explaining complex points in straightforward terms. Her approach is methodical. She prepares files carefully and lays out options clearly so clients can make informed choices.

Her legal work draws on both classroom training and hands-on experience. Welch advises clients on transactional issues, contract questions and regulatory concerns that touch businesses and individuals. She handles negotiations, document drafting and dispute resolution. She also provides counsel that takes commercial implications into account. That business perspective often shapes the solutions she recommends.

Outside of direct client work, Welch has structured her practice to serve a variety of clients. The firm maintains more than one office location. She oversees case strategy and client communication across those offices. Staff and peers say she values responsiveness and practical timelines for resolving matters.

She has kept ties to the Nevada legal community since completing her law degree. She maintains professional memberships and participates in activities that keep her current on legal developments. Welch also draws on her business education when advising entrepreneurs and small business owners, helping them see legal risk alongside commercial opportunity.

Today she leads Kim Welch Law and continues to guide clients through legal and business challenges. Her practice handles a broad range of legal and commercial matters for individual and business clients, and she works from the firm’s offices to provide ongoing counsel and representation.
